Description

This module provides students with the opportunity to undertake a structured year of study at an approved international partner institution specialising in climate science, environmental sustainability, sustainability policy, environmental management, geography, ecology, or related disciplines. Students will engage with international perspectives on climate change, sustainability challenges, environmental governance, conservation, and sustainable development while developing academic, professional, intercultural, and personal skills. The year abroad enables students to broaden their understanding of global environmental issues through exposure to different educational systems, cultural contexts, and environmental practices. Students are expected to complete and pass an approved programme of study at the host institution and maintain regular engagement with their home institution throughout the placement period. Reflective and academic activities may also be required to support learning integration and personal development.

Learning Outcomes

1. Demonstrate enhanced knowledge and understanding within the field of climate and environmental sustainability.
2. Apply academic and transferable skills in an international learning environment.
3. Communicate effectively in academic and intercultural contexts.
4. Demonstrate independence, adaptability, and self-management in a new educational and cultural setting.
5. Successfully complete and pass an approved programme of study at an international partner institution.

Reassessment Requirement Type
Resit arrangements are explained by the following categories;
RC1: A resit is available for both* components of the module.
RC2: No resit is available for a 100% coursework module.
RC3: No resit is available for the coursework component where there is a coursework and summative examination element.

* ‘Both’ is used in the context of the module having a coursework/summative examination split; where the module is 100% coursework, there will also be a resit of the assessment
